Leaking roof repair services involve identifying and fixing areas where water is penetrating the roofing system. This process typically begins with a thorough inspection to locate the source of the leak, which may be hidden behind shingles, flashing, or other roofing materials. Once the problem areas are identified, service providers will perform necessary repairs, such as replacing damaged shingles, sealing cracks, or repairing flashing. The goal is to restore the roof’s integrity to prevent further water intrusion and protect the interior of the property from water damage.
These services help resolve common roofing issues caused by aging materials, storm damage, or improper installation. Leaks often result in water stains on ceilings and walls, mold growth, and structural deterioration if left unaddressed. Repairing leaks promptly can prevent costly damage to the home's insulation, drywall, and electrical systems. Additionally, fixing small leaks early can extend the lifespan of a roof, saving homeowners from the expense of a full roof replacement in the future.
Leaking roof repair is needed for a variety of property types, including single-family homes, multi-family residences, and commercial buildings. Homes in areas prone to heavy rain, snow, or wind are especially vulnerable to leaks and may require regular inspections and repairs. Commercial properties with flat or low-slope roofs are also common candidates for leak repairs, as their design can sometimes make them more susceptible to water pooling and penetration. Regardless of property size or style, timely repairs help maintain safety and structural stability.

The overview below groups typical Leaking Roof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Teaneck,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or patching or sealing leaks gener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and roof size.
Moderate Repairs - more extensive fixes, such as replacing damaged shingles or flashing, often c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homes with moderate roof wear or localized leaks.
Major Repairs - larger, more complex repairs like partial roof restoration can range from $1,500 to $3,500. Fewer projects reach into this tier, typically involving significant damage or older roofs needing extensive work.
Full Roof Replacement - complete roof replacements usually start around $5,000 and can go higher based on size and materials. Many local contractors perform replacements in this range, especially for older or severely damaged roofs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of a leaking roof? Signs include water stains on ceilings or walls, mold growth, missing or damaged shingles, and water pooling in attic areas.
Can a leaking roof cause further damage? Yes, leaks can lead to structural damage, mold growth, and deterioration of insulation if not addressed promptly.
What types of repairs do local contractors typically perform for roof leaks? They often fix damaged shingles, seal flashing issues, replace damaged decking, and address any underlying issues causing the leak.
Is it safe to inspect a roof for leaks myself? It’s generally safer to have a professional inspection, especially if the roof is steep or damaged, to avoid injury.
How can I prevent future roof leaks? Regular inspections, timely repairs, cleaning gutters, and ensuring proper flashing can help reduce the risk of leaks.
